Artist's Description

West Quoddy Head Light is one of America's oldest lighthouses. Dating from 1808 it looks out on Maine's Quoddy Narrows. Across the bay is Campobello Island in Canada where Franklin Roosevelt began his long battle with polio. Thomas Jefferson was president when the first rubbl-stone tower was built, later replaced with brick in 1858. This is the farthest northeast point of the United States.
